To print a Self-test: Thermal printers: Power printer [ON] while simultaneously holding [FEED] button until printing begins. Impact printers: Power printer [ON] while simultaneously holding [FEED] button until the printer emits a “beep” sound.

Nettet17. mar. 2024 · Login as the System Administrator at the Control Panel. Select Network Settings. Select TCP/IP Settings. The Network Settings screen will be displayed. Select the Dynamic Addressing option. The Automatic Addressing screen will be displayed. Select Disabled then select OK. Select the IPv4 option. Nettet#Printer #Windows11 #HP_Printers #Cannon_Printer #NetworkPrinter NettetGo to the Start menu, and choose Devices and Printers. Toward the top left of the dialogue that appears select Add A Printer. Select Add a Local Printer. NOTE: This is the counter intuitive part. Even though the printer is indeed a networked printer, you must add it as a LOCAL printer.

In the right-pane, click on Add a Printer or … cake 2017Nettet12. jan. 2011 · When you have a computer, let's call it Bob, and you share a printer, let's call it printy, you can access it like this: \\Bob\printy. The first part of this address is the hostname or IP address. If Bob's IP address was 1.2.3.4, you could easily use this address instead: \\1.2.3.4\printy.
